About This Item
Decorative Cloth. Very Good. Interesting album (7" wide x 5" tall) of 24 hand-colored mounted photographs. Set in late 19th century Japan, bound in decorative brown cloth in a concertina/accordion style. Sepia-toned portraits, enlivened by splashes of red, green and purple. On the front pastedown printed date and name: "April 11, 1887 - With sincere congratulations of Chas. T. Bischof."
